How to improve the fruit set rate of watermelon?

Water-assisted pollination of watermelon can increase fruit set-up rate by 80% to 90%, and increase production by 10% to 15%. The method is: At the time when the male and female flowers of watermelon are opening, at 6 to 9 o'clock in the morning, the male flowers are removed, the petals are removed, and the pollen is applied to the stigma of the female flowers gently. Each male flower can be coated with 3 to 4 female flowers. When the pollination is light, the ovary must not be touched by hand to prevent it from being affected by mechanical operations. Also, use a loose brush to pick up the pollen on the open male anther and gently apply it to the stigma of the female flower. One, stolons.
